NativeAI is a perpetual market intelligence platform meticulously crafted to empower brands and organizations in monitoring, managing, optimizing, and innovating within their respective landscapes. Harnessing the cutting-edge capabilities of Natural Language Processing (NLP) and Artificial Intelligence (AI), NativeAI delves deep into expansive datasets, expediting product development and elevating consumer comprehension.
This dynamic platform delivers swift results without compromising precision, thanks to its utilization of generative AI, transforming lengthy turnaround times from weeks to mere hours. NativeAI adeptly aggregates copious volumes of qualitative data, translating them into actionable recommendations and all-encompassing reports.
NativeAI continually scours the market for fresh data, ensuring that users maintain a competitive edge. Through the NativeAI platform, brands adeptly convert unstructured data into easily digestible visual representations and actionable insights.
It boasts an all-encompassing insights dashboard and robust reporting functionalities, empowering users to scrutinize product performance and brand positioning vis-à-vis competitors.
NativeAI also extends support for tailor-made reporting, allowing users to craft customized visualizations and establish alerts pertinent to specific products.
